Mission: What is Seaboard Mission Statement?
Seaboard Company's mission is 'to relentlessly seek a better way to produce wholesome pork by purposefully connecting every step between our farms and family tables around the world. This is how we ensure the well-being of our animals, the environment, our employees and the communities we call home.'
The Seaboard Company Mission statement is a comprehensive declaration of its purpose, values, and strategic direction. It encapsulates the company's commitment to quality, sustainability, and a vertically integrated approach to pork production. Understanding this mission is crucial for investors, stakeholders, and anyone interested in the company's long-term strategy.
The mission emphasizes a "farm-to-table" approach, highlighting Seaboard's control over the entire supply chain. This vertical integration allows for greater quality control and traceability. This commitment is increasingly important to consumers who prioritize food safety and origin.
The core product is "wholesome pork," underscoring a focus on quality and health. This aligns with consumer trends favoring healthy and responsibly sourced food products. Seaboard's mission directly addresses the growing demand for transparency in the food industry.
The mission statement mentions "family tables around the world," indicating a global ambition. This suggests Seaboard's intention to expand its market presence internationally. This global perspective is reflected in its diverse operations and distribution networks.
The mission extends beyond profit, including the well-being of animals, the environment, employees, and communities. This demonstrates a commitment to corporate social responsibility (CSR). This broader focus can enhance brand reputation and attract socially conscious investors.
The phrase "relentlessly seek a better way" suggests a dedication to innovation and continuous improvement. This implies a proactive approach to adopting new technologies and practices. This commitment to improvement can lead to greater efficiency and sustainability.
The emphasis on connecting every step from farm to table implies a high degree of operational transparency. This allows consumers and stakeholders to trace the origin and production of Seaboard's pork products. This transparency builds trust and enhances brand loyalty.

Vision: What is Seaboard Vision Statement?
Seaboard Company's vision is 'To harness the competitive advantage of our uniquely connected food system to create the most sought-after pork products for our diverse global consumers.'

The vision statement emphasizes Seaboard's strategic intent to leverage its integrated food system. This integrated approach, encompassing everything from feed production to pork processing and distribution, is a significant competitive advantage. This allows for greater control over quality, efficiency, and cost, all crucial for achieving the vision.
The vision explicitly targets a "diverse global consumer" base. This indicates Seaboard's ambition to expand its market reach and cater to a wide range of tastes and preferences. This focus necessitates adaptability in product offerings and marketing strategies to resonate with different cultural and economic contexts.
The vision statement's goal is to create the "most sought-after pork products." This implies a commitment to product quality, innovation, and brand recognition. It suggests a desire to be a leader in the pork industry, setting the standard for excellence.
The vision is realistic given Seaboard's current position. The company's investments in its marine segment, with $74 million invested in Q1 2025, and plans for nine LNG-fueled vessels by the end of 2025, show a commitment to strengthening its connected system and global reach, supporting the vision's feasibility.

Values: What is Seaboard Core Values Statement?
Understanding the core values of Seaboard Corporation provides crucial insight into its operational philosophy and corporate culture. These values guide the company's actions and shape its interactions with stakeholders.
Integrity is a cornerstone of Seaboard's operations, emphasizing ethical conduct and fairness in all business dealings. This commitment ensures transparent practices and fosters trust with customers, partners, and employees. This value helps Seaboard maintain its reputation and navigate the complexities of global markets, ensuring sustainable growth and building strong relationships.
Seaboard values dedication and effort, as demonstrated by its 14,000 employees worldwide who work diligently to provide products and services. This emphasis on hard work drives operational efficiency and productivity across the company's diverse segments, contributing to its financial performance. For example, in 2023, Seaboard's net sales reached $8.8 billion, reflecting the impact of its employees' hard work and dedication.
Accountability is central to Seaboard's culture, fostering a focus on performance and reliable service delivery. This value ensures quality control in production processes and dependable operations in transportation and logistics. The company's commitment to accountability is evident in its consistent efforts to meet and exceed customer expectations.
Humility promotes a down-to-earth approach and a willingness to learn and improve within Seaboard. This value cultivates collaboration and a focus on continuous improvement, contributing to a dynamic and adaptive corporate culture. The company's willingness to learn and adapt helps it stay competitive in a rapidly changing global market.

How Mission & Vision Influence Seaboard Business?
The Seaboard Company Mission and Seaboard Company Vision serve as foundational pillars, profoundly shaping its strategic decisions and operational focus. These guiding principles dictate the company's approach to market expansion, operational efficiency, and long-term sustainability.
Seaboard's mission, centered on producing wholesome pork through an integrated system, directly influences its business strategy. This is evident in Seaboard Foods' control over the entire pork production process, from farm to processing, ensuring quality and efficiency.
- Vertical Integration: The connected system, from farms to processing, ensures quality control and operational efficiency.
- Focus on Pork Production: The mission statement guides the company's strategic investments and resource allocation, prioritizing pork-related activities.
- Operational Efficiency: The integrated approach allows for optimized processes, contributing to cost savings and improved product quality.
The Seaboard Company Vision of creating the most sought-after pork products for global consumers fuels market expansion efforts. This vision drives the company's focus on international commodity trading, marine transportation, and strategic investments in sustainable practices.
Seaboard's continued operations in 45 countries and its involvement in international commodity trading underscore its commitment to a global presence. This aligns with the vision of reaching consumers worldwide with its products.
The investment in LNG-powered vessels for Seaboard Marine showcases a forward-looking strategy. This demonstrates the company's commitment to environmental responsibility and potentially positions it for a competitive advantage in sustainable transportation.
Financial results provide measurable evidence of the alignment between the mission, vision, and strategic execution. The company's improved financial performance reflects the success of its integrated and efficient operations.
In Q1 2025, Seaboard demonstrated significant financial improvements, including a swing from a $20 million loss in Q1 2024 to a $38 million profit. Net earnings attributable to Seaboard increased by 45.5% in Q1 2025 compared to the previous year, which can be directly linked to their mission and vision.
The turnaround in operating income, despite a dip in the pork segment's operating income, suggests improved operational efficiency. This enhanced efficiency is a direct result of the company's focus on a connected and optimized system, as outlined in its mission.

How Does Seaboard Implement Corporate Strategy?
The true measure of any company's mission, vision, and core values lies in their practical application. This chapter examines how Seaboard Company translates its stated principles into tangible actions and operational practices.
Seaboard demonstrates its commitment to its Seaboard Company Mission and Seaboard Company Vision through strategic business decisions and operational practices. The company's vertically integrated model, particularly within Seaboard Foods, exemplifies the mission's emphasis on a connected food system, ensuring quality control and efficiency across the supply chain. This integration allows for better management of costs and responsiveness to market demands.
- Vertically Integrated Model: Seaboard Foods controls operations from feed mills to processing plants, ensuring quality and efficiency.
- Marine Segment Initiatives: Investments in LNG-powered vessels and solar panel installations reflect environmental responsibility.
- Financial Performance: In 2023, Seaboard Corporation reported net sales of $9.4 billion, demonstrating the effectiveness of its operational strategies.
Leadership plays a vital role in reinforcing Seaboard Company Core Values throughout the organization. While specific public statements from current top leadership regarding the mission and vision may be limited, the emphasis on integrity, hard work, accountability, and humility as core cultural values suggests a strong internal focus on these principles. These values guide decision-making and employee behavior.
Seaboard demonstrates its commitment to transparency and accountability through its investor relations practices. The company's investor relations page provides access to earnings reports and SEC filings, allowing stakeholders to assess financial performance and strategic direction. This open communication builds trust with investors and the public.
Concrete examples showcase how Seaboard aligns its stated values with its actions. Seaboard Marine's 'Seaboard Cares' humanitarian program, which provides aid to communities, reflects a dedication to community support. Furthermore, Seaboard Foods' partnerships to combat food waste and its scholarship programs demonstrate a commitment to employee well-being and community involvement. The company's Code of Ethics further reinforces the value of integrity.
